Also what are you doing guys with Darean, he's kinda useles in combat
Mostly listen to his sass. From all three boys, he, unlike others, is at least eloquent. And since keeping more than 1 boi is insufferable, I take him. I made him hit something in melee once. Terrible creature though.

I have a murderdog build especially for him:
1. Take a Second Mystery > Nature at first mythic rank
2. Take Animal Companion as lvl 7 Mystery (wolf is my fav).
3. Get Both of them Outflunk.
4. Get him Weapon Finesse and Proficiency with some finessable weapon like a Rapier or Estoc. I like Estoc for shield and crit fishing with Improved Crit to give his four-legged friend all those nice extra attacks.
5. Get Friend to Animals to get Daeran's CHA as sacred bonus to mount's saves as lvl 11 Mystery.
6. Get Nature's Whispers as lvl 15 Mystery to replace DEX > CHA for his AC calculations.

Just put him on the dog and watch how dog goes on the murder-tripping spree.

You could probably turn Daeran into a plant at lvl 20 for all those nice immunities, but I had not tested last Nature Revelation yet.

Anyhow, Desiderius, what are my options for an INT-based divine caster? Any way to turn a cleric or inquisitor into one?

You can't get an INT based divine caster, but you can create an Oracle (Enlightened Philosopher) that gives you +5 to INT.

You can then take the Trickster path and unlock a full Wizard's spell book by getting UMD 3.

You can also play as a Kindred Raised Half Elf or one of the Aasimar subraces which can get +2 INT and CHA.

So you can start the game with:

STR 14 DEX 10 CON 14 INT 16 WIS 10 CHA 18 and get +10 to INT with all points there. 26 INT + a manual and bokken potion means you could end up with 30 INT before headbands. etc.

Go for Nature mystery for a pet and CHA to AC. You also get CHA to saves at 20th level with Enlightened Philosopher.

Could probably even find a couple of feats spare for arcane armour training to wear mithral breastplate and still cast.
